**Q: The Gatestone circuit breaker tripped on the upstream Verrill API and won't reset. What now?**

A: Tripping means five consecutive failures within the sampling window. Wait out the 90-second cooldown first. If it stays open, check Verrill's status feed, then force a half-open probe from the admin console. Forcing a full reset requires unlocking the override vault, which security reviewers are cleared to do. The recovery passphrase for that vault follows.

vault phrase of fafop-hahop = ralys-kasion-normir-belix-silys-fendor

**Alert: cold-storage-archive-stalled**

Fires when the Frostvault archiver fails to move eligible buckets to cold tier within 24 hours. Usual causes: lifecycle policy mismatch or lock held by a stuck compaction job. Do not delete locks manually; restart the archiver first. If it refires within an hour, escalate. Archive job internals and safe-restart steps are documented here.

operations page: https://grafana.nelvroworks.corp/spaces/spaces/display/3a4e14ba9e23

Handover Note — Pricing, Ardenvale Product Line

From: Director Cole Branagh
To: Director Ines Maro

Iness, the Ardenvale line pricing files are current through this quarter. List prices were raised twice last year; distributor pushback came mainly from the Westerly region accounts. Volume rebate tiers are documented in the shared ledger. Contract renewals with the Kessler Group land in October. The board should review the confidential pricing strategy noted below.

board note of fajop-tagaf: Headcount on the Gilion team goes from 66 to 130 by the end of April. Gross margin on Gilion came in at 20 percent against a plan of 42 percent.

Ticket BW-4471: billing-worker blue-green cutover failed signature check on the green slot. Artifact built fine; verifier rejected it because the old Quillbridge key was rotated last sprint and the green pipeline still references it. Fix: update the verifier config, re-sign, redeploy green, then flip traffic. Do not force-skip verification. The current signing key for the billing-worker pipeline is below.

deploy key for kagup-bawig: bky9_ZMq28eTw9